Introduction,nd mobility research. It illustrates its theoretical background, defining the two key issues of this research: mobility spaces and journey experiences. It focuses on the main research questions and objectives and introduces the research design. Finally, the last section presents the structure of work.作者: STENT 時間: 2025-3-23 11:27 作者: 收藏品 時間: 2025-3-23 14:18 作者: byline 時間: 2025-3-23 18:23

Results: Physical, Sensory, Social and Emotional Features of Journey Experiences,y experiences through video-ethnographic and bio-sensing data; finally it carefully describes the physical, social, sensory and emotional aspects of these experiences. Cycling and motorcycling journeys are finally classified as escapist (immersive and active) eudaimonic experiences.作者: 描述 時間: 2025-3-26 10:13 作者: 憤慨點吧 時間: 2025-3-26 15:43 作者: 沖突 時間: 2025-3-26 18:20
